Caledonia Investments Plc (LON:CLDN) is a self-managed investment trust company with a long track record of delivering consistent returns and progressive annual dividend payments to shareholders. With a diversified portfolio across three pools – Public Companies, Private Capital, and Funds – Caledonia offers a well-balanced investment strategy that caters to both retail and institutional investors.

Private companies account for 47% of Caledonia's ownership, while institutions hold 33%. This balance allows Caledonia to capitalize on the growth prospects of private companies while benefiting from the stability and influence of institutional investors.
Key factors driving Caledonia's allocation to private companies include:
1. Long-term growth prospects: Caledonia invests in private companies with strong long-term growth potential, often in sectors with high growth prospects such as technology, renewable energy, and healthcare.
2. Market position and fundamentals: Caledonia seeks private companies with strong market positions and fundamentals, such as established business models, experienced management teams, and robust financials.
3. Alignment with investment strategy: Caledonia's investment strategy focuses on long-term capital growth and income generation. Private companies that align with this strategy, offering a combination of growth and income, are attractive to Caledonia.
4. Diversification: Investing in private companies helps Caledonia achieve diversification across its portfolio, reducing portfolio risk.
5. Potential for value creation: Caledonia seeks to create value through its investments, adding expertise, networks, and active involvement to drive growth and improve operational efficiency in private companies.
Institutional investors play a crucial role in Caledonia's success, with approximately 62% of the company's stock held by institutions. This high concentration of institutional ownership correlates with increased analyst coverage, improved trading liquidity, and a level of stability in the stock price. Institutions tend to advocate for certain management strategies and operational efficiencies, ultimately impacting long-term shareholder value.
Caledonia's dividend policy is designed to generate long-term compounding real returns that outperform inflation by 3% to 6% over the medium to long term, and the FTSE All-Share index over 10 years. The company aims to pay annual dividends increasing by inflation or more over the longer term. This commitment to progressive dividend growth is attractive to both retail and institutional investors, as it offers a reliable income stream and the potential for capital appreciation.
In summary, Caledonia's diversified portfolio, with a balance of private and institutional ownership, contributes to its long-term success and consistent performance. By investing in private companies with strong growth prospects and fundamentals, and maintaining a significant institutional investor base, Caledonia continues to attract and retain both retail and institutional investors.
